Buying Guide for Absorbing Adhesive Medical Wound Sponge
Understanding Absorbing Adhesive Medical Wound Sponges
When I first encountered absorbing adhesive medical wound sponges, I realized how crucial they are for effective wound care. These sponges are designed to absorb fluids while adhering to the skin, creating a protective barrier that promotes healing. They are particularly useful for managing exudating wounds and preventing infections.
Identifying Your Needs
Before I chose an absorbing adhesive medical wound sponge, I assessed my specific needs. I considered factors like the size of the wound, the amount of drainage, and whether I needed a waterproof option. Understanding my wound type helped me narrow down my choices.
Material Composition
The material of the sponge plays a significant role in its effectiveness. I found that different materials, like foam, gauze, or hydrocolloid, offer varying levels of absorption and comfort. It’s essential to choose a material that suits my skin type and sensitivity, ensuring I avoid irritation during the healing process.
Size and Shape
Sizing was another critical factor for me. I measured the wound area accurately to ensure the sponge would cover it adequately. The shape of the sponge also matters; some are square, while others come in specific shapes tailored for different body parts. I chose a shape that provided optimal coverage and stability.
Adhesive Quality
The adhesive quality of the sponge is something I paid close attention to. A good adhesive ensures the sponge stays in place without causing discomfort upon removal. I looked for products with gentle yet effective adhesives to prevent skin damage while maintaining secure coverage.
Absorption Capacity
I researched the absorption capacity of different sponges, as this would determine how well they handle wound exudate. I learned that sponges with higher absorption capacities are better for heavily draining wounds. It’s essential to match the sponge’s absorption level with the wound’s needs to promote healing.
Breathability
Breathability is another aspect I considered. A breathable sponge allows air circulation, preventing moisture buildup underneath, which can lead to infection. I looked for sponges that advertised both absorption and breathability to ensure a healthy healing environment.
